Spilanthes
Spilanthes acmella
Traditionally known as the ‘toothache’ plant because it contains an active ingredient called ‘spilanthol’ which has a natural numbing effect on mouth and gums. Spilanthes is an astringent, tonic herb that helps to rebalance oiliness whilst soothing the skin. -

Sage
Salvia officianalis
Sage is primarily a culinary herb as all parts of the plant have a strong, scented aroma and a warm, bitter, somewhat astringent taste, due to the volatile oil contained in the leaves. It has an astringent action on the skin and helps rebalance oiliness.Present in the following products: -

Soap Bark Tree
Quillaja saponaria
The extract from the bark is high in natural saponins which have ‘soap like’ cleansing properties. Soothing to skin tissue, soap bark was traditionally used as a gentle skin and hair wash.Present in the following products: -
